    We ran the Yuba today looking for shad. The river is very skinny. If they drop the flow any further it would be tough to make it up. We went all the way to the dam....didn't see a shad. Did see LOTS of suckers and pike minnows. There is a tree down across the deepest part below the dump. Be careful, we skimmed over it going up river and hit it a little harder coming down river. The river has really changed. Some of the runs that we usually fish have filled in. The run at Hallwood still looks pretty good. The flow in Marysville is 1068 cfs. Watch the flows; I wouldn't run it any lower than today's flow.
